Output 43406336af5d03f4707a8a649801398fd8daad1445bd03de3276e5168df7efdc:4

value
126576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d2c1c926558f45c553f611bb776c53648c4014 OP_EQUAL
address
3JMhP7EUpEksxTVaJV8iYrextao9F9Xwth
transaction
43406336af5d03f4707a8a649801398fd8daad1445bd03de3276e5168df7efdc
spent
true